The Rise of Android Gaming
Mobile gaming has truly risen to prominence. With smartphones becoming increasingly powerful, games that were once exclusive to PCs are now available at your fingertips. This convenience has significantly broadened the audience for gaming. According to recent studies, over 50% of gamers play on mobile devices. Here's a table highlighting some differences between PC games and Android games:
| Feature | PC Games | Android Games |
|---|---|---|
| Performance | High-end graphics, capable of running intensive games | Optimized for mobile hardware, portable but less powerful |
| Controls | Keyboard and mouse or gamepads for precision | Touchscreen controls, can be limiting for complex games |
| Game Library | Vast selection, many high-quality titles | Growing library, includes many unique indie games |
